Calculation Errors

Calculation errors are the most frequently cited reason for a wrong dose being administered. These errors can have different contributing factors, but most medication errors are caused by healthcare professionals: (scroll through)

Errors are the result of stress, distractions, or a lack of knowledge or skills. These errors have been identified in general practice, community, acute, learning disability, and mental health clinical areas making calculation a key skill. Awareness of potential risks in certain procedures can help nurses be more vigilant in preventing errors or anticipating them.
